Barracuda Spam Firewall Deployment
Standard Deployment Configuration
The standard deployment configuration consists of a single email server and a single Barracuda Spam Firewall. Simply connect the Barracuda Spam Firewall to your network by assigning it a new IP address and changing your MX record to point to the Barracuda Spam Firewall. Alternatively, you may also give your email server a new IP address and give the old IP address to the Barracuda Spam Firewall.





Multiple Email Server Environment
The Barracuda Spam Firewall supports multiple email servers and multiple domains.





Fault Tolerant Barracuda Spam Firewall Environment
For automatic scalability, redundancy and fault tolerance, you may cluster multiple Barracuda Spam Firewalls.





Multiple Email Server Location Environment
The Barracuda Spam Firewall can also be used in environments where there are multiple email server locations. For optimal performance, a Barracuda Spam Firewall should be placed in each location that contains an email server. This remote clustering capability can greatly simplify control and administration.
